Understanding the CS: GO Gambling Ecosystem
Before placing a single skin or coin on the line, players need to understand how these platforms operate. Unlike traditional online casinos, CS: GO gambling websites usually rely on peer-to-peer (P2P) trading or cryptocurrency transactions.
Typical Types of CS: GO Games
- Crash: A multiplier begins at 1.00 x and climbs up rapidly till it arbitrarily "crashes." Players need to cash out before the crash to win.
- Roulette: Similar to traditional casino live roulette, gamers bank on red, black, or green (which uses a greater payment).
- Coinflip: A 1v1 game where two players wager skins of approximately equal value, and a virtual coin flip identifies the winner.
- Match Betting: Wagering on expert esports matches based upon odds set by bookmakers.
Popular CS: GO Betting Systems
Gamers have attempted for centuries to beat games of chance utilizing mathematical development systems. While no system can conquer a negative expected value (-EV) in the long run, understanding these methods assists structure a betting session.
1. The Martingale Strategy (High Risk)
The Martingale system is developed for games with near 50/50 odds, such as red/black in live roulette or coinflips.
- The Rule: Double your bet after every loss. When you eventually win, you recover all previous losses plus a profit equal to your preliminary base bet.
- The Catch: CS: GO gambling sites enforce optimal bet limitations, and players inevitably struck "losing streaks" that drain their entire stock before a win occurs.
2. The D'Alembert Strategy (Moderate Risk)
A much safer cousin to the Martingale, the D'Alembert system counts on arithmetic progression rather than exponential development.
- The Rule: Increase your bet by one unit after a loss, and decrease it by one system after a win.
- The Catch: While it avoids disastrous bankroll deficiency, a long string of losses will still badly deplete a player's skins.
3. Flat Betting (Recommended)
Flat wagering is the most sustainable method for any CS: GO gambler, especially in match betting.
- The Rule: Wager the specific same portion of your bankroll (e.g., 1% to 2%) on every bet, no matter recent wins or losses.
- The Benefit: It gets rid of psychological decision-making and makes sure that a single bad streak will not wipe out your inventory.
Vital Bankroll Management Rules
The single biggest differentiator in between a casual player who delights in skins and someone who loses their entire inventory is bankroll management.
- Separate Gaming Funds from Inventory: Never bet skins that you can not manage to lose-- such as your play-skins or unusual collector products. Only deposit what you are willing to compose off entirely.
- Develop Stop-Loss Limits: Before getting in a website, pick a maximum appropriate loss for the day. Once that limitation is reached, close the browser immediately.
- Take Profit Targets: Greed is the supreme failure of online bettors. If you double your beginning bankroll in a session, withdraw your preliminary investment and play solely with home money.
- Avoid Chasing Losses: Trying to recover lost products by right away putting larger, riskier bets is a mental trap referred to as "tilt."
Tips for CS: GO Match Betting
If your selected strategy favors esports match wagering instead of casino-style games, success needs deep understanding of the competitive scene.
- Research Team Form: Look beyond basic win-loss records. Examine map swimming pools, recent roster changes, offline (LAN) performance versus online efficiency, and head-to-head history.
- Understand the Economy: In CS2, economy management determines round wins. Bettors who comprehend buy-strategies frequently find live-betting value that bookies miss out on.
- Store Around for Odds: Different skin-betting and crypto-esports sites offer varying chances for the same match. Compare numerous platforms to ensure the finest possible return on investment.

Can you make a consistent make money from CS: GO gambling?
No. All casino-style video games (live roulette, crash, coinflip) include an integrated home edge created to make sure the platform earnings in time. While specific players can experience lucky winning sessions, long-term profit is statistically unlikely.
What is provably fair video gaming?
Provably reasonable is a cryptographic system used by trustworthy CS: GO gambling websites to prove that game outcomes (like crash multipliers or live roulette spins) are entirely random and can not be manipulated by the platform.
